Description

Goal

Obtain a genuinely independent third-party reproduction of the corrected computational claims associated with the Bernstein obstacle package.

Corrected frozen target

  • Branch: replication/bernstein-obstacle-v2-corrected
  • Commit: f2bd41f19ff5afbcca8a23f9afdcdf084364dae4
  • Correction PR: #106
  • Existing in-project reproduction workflow: Bernstein obstacle full reproduction

The branch is immutable for this replication challenge. The original replication/bernstein-obstacle-v1 branch remains available for provenance but is not the target for new reproductions.

Required clean-room protocol

  1. Use a machine/account not controlled by the repository owner.
  2. Clone the corrected frozen branch without accepting generated result files as evidence.
  3. Run the one-command reproduction workflow or independently reconstruct the same tests.
  4. Record OS, Python, BLAS/LAPACK, package versions and hardware.
  5. Preserve stdout/stderr, generated CSV/JSON files and SHA-256 digests.
  6. Report every tolerance pass/failure, including:
    • simplex certificate stress tests;
    • face-orientation/conformity tests;
    • clipping projection/KKT tests;
    • codimension-one strip-scaling fit;
    • cut-element coefficient localization;
    • curved custom Hertz–Signorini solver;
    • independent scikit-fem assembly inside the supplied project;
    • cross-framework contact-width, pressure and reaction comparisons;
    • neighboring-mesh phase-sensitivity sweep.
  7. Independently inspect that the selected-mesh 48.9x width comparison is not treated as a uniform accuracy claim.
  8. Post a signed public report with verdict REPRODUCED, REPRODUCED WITH DIFFERENCES, or FAILED.

Acceptance criteria

A valid result must be performed outside this project. Internal reruns, repository-owner actions and automated-agent outputs do not count as third-party replication.

A failure or materially different result is fully eligible if accompanied by complete logs and a reproducible diagnosis.

Proposed bounty

$5,000 after the report and evidence pass public review.

Current comparison values

  • custom curved minimum gap coefficient: 0;
  • custom curved half-load/reaction error: approximately 1.1e-11;
  • maximum custom/scikit half-width difference: approximately 5.7e-6;
  • maximum custom/scikit reaction difference: approximately 1.2e-11.

The contact-width estimators are mesh-phase sensitive. These values are comparison targets, not values the reproducer should force.
